Join the revolution in hospitality tech!

Liven

is a leading global data, technology, and customer experience provider for the hospitality industry.
From humble beginnings, we have grown to serve over 6,000 venues and millions of diners across Australia, the USA, and Southeast Asia, processing over 120 million transactions worth more than $3 billion (AUD) annually.

Our platform is designed to help hospitality businesses save more and work smarter by integrating all operational aspects—from ordering to back-of-house operations to payments.
Our passion for hospitality drives us to continually innovate and enhance the industry with AI-enriched data insights and automated process management.

As the Marketing Manager

for Liven's hospitality SaaS product, Liven One , you will have a direct impact on positioning our product as a market leader.
Working closely with the Chief Customer Officer and cross-functional teams, you will drive organic demand generation and bring our product's story to life.
This is a dynamic role with substantial growth opportunities, ideal for a highly capable marketer who thrives in fast-paced environments.

You'll be responsible for a wide range of marketing activities—from content creation

to analytics and partnerships —and must be highly proficient in digital marketing .
If you have a passion for driving growth, we want to meet you.

What you'll do

Campaign Development:

Design and execute demand generation campaigns by understanding Liven's products and customer needs.
Content Creation & Management:

Create, write, and manage content for blogs, emails, case studies, website pages, and social media platforms.
HubSpot Management:

Optimize HubSpot CRM for marketing automation, email campaigns, lead generation, and nurturing workflows.
Marketing Analytics:

Track and report on marketing performance across channels, using insights to improve strategies.
Data-Driven Insights:

Utilize tools like Google Analytics, Ahrefs, Looker, and others to extract data-driven insights that improve decision-making.
Website Optimization:

Collaborate with developers to enhance the website's conversion rates, visitor engagement, and lead generation.
Customer Success:

Partner with the Customer Success team to ensure hospitality brands achieve their desired outcomes using Liven One.
Marketing Measurement Framework:

Establish and maintain a robust marketing measurement framework, including OKRs, learning plans, and channel analysis.
Funnel Optimization:

Conduct detailed analyses of the marketing funnel, identify bottlenecks, and improve customer journeys to enhance conversion rates and overall efficiency.

Qualifications

6+ years of experience in a B2B product marketing role, preferably within a SaaS-based business.
Advanced knowledge of HubSpot

with familiarity in Active Campaign

and Figma .
Experience with web analytics tools for campaign performance tracking.
Proficiency in ROI tracking

and working with numbers to report key metrics.
Exceptional interpersonal and communication skills, both verbal and written.
Experience in Point of Sale , Hospitality , or Fintech

is highly regarded.
